Boise, Idaho – March 16, 2021 – Cradlepoint, the global leader in cloud-delivered LTE and 5G wireless network edge solutions, today announced its new, purpose-built R500 Private LTE (PLTE) edge router powered by the NetCloud Service; an all-inclusive networking service that includes cloud-delivered software, endpoints, training, and support. The new R500 is a compact, ruggedized, and cost-effective wireless edge router designed to work on all CBRS bands. It’s the latest addition to Cradlepoint’s Private Cellular Network (PCN) portfolio of PCN-capable endpoints for branch, mobile, and IoT use cases over LTE and 5G.
According to a new IDC report, the PCN market is exploding and forecast to reach $5.7B by 2024. Enterprise and public sector organizations continue to turn to cellular wireless technology for broader connectivity over wider distances with better network performance, security, and predictable bandwidth costs.
Networks with large coverage areas, such as airports, malls, factories, mines, warehouses, stadiums, schools and cities, struggle with traditional connectivity approaches, including wireless LAN, public Wi-Fi, and LTE. Wireless LAN and Wi-Fi networks don’t “densify” cost-effectively, especially over large distances, and data charges over public cellular networks can be cost-prohibitive. Cradlepoint’s new R500, powered by its NetCloud Service, utilizes PLTE and public domain CBRS spectrum to remove these economic barriers while providing the performance, security, and centralized management that business-critical network infrastructures require.
